Day 2 Mildura to West Wylong

Yesterday saw us drive 565 kilometres from Mildura to West Wylong. We left Mildura in rain and arrived in West Wylong in rain however we didn't drive all day in rain. We crossed the Hay plane and if you have ever done that you are still trying to forget it, it is approx 200 kms of this.
